Health Sensor Algorithms: Master the intricacies of advanced signal processing and machine learning techniques in this intensive certificate program.


This program is designed for engineers, data scientists, and healthcare professionals seeking to develop and optimize health sensor algorithms. Learn to analyze diverse physiological data, including ECG, EEG, and PPG signals.


Gain expertise in real-time processing, embedded systems, and advanced statistical modeling for improved accuracy and efficiency. We cover noise reduction, feature extraction, and classification methods crucial for developing robust health monitoring systems.

UK Health Sensor Algorithm Specialist Roles: Job Market Insights

Job Title Description
Senior Algorithm Engineer (Biomedical Sensors) Develop and optimize advanced algorithms for wearable health sensors. Lead algorithm design and implementation for cutting-edge medical devices. Requires extensive experience in signal processing and machine learning. High salary potential.
Health Data Scientist (Sensor Applications) Analyze large datasets from health sensors, using statistical modelling and machine learning techniques to identify trends and insights. Strong programming skills (Python, R) and expertise in data visualization are essential. Growing demand.
Embedded Systems Engineer (Sensor Integration) Design and implement embedded systems for health sensors, focusing on efficient data acquisition and processing. Experience with low-power hardware and real-time operating systems is crucial. Excellent career prospects.
AI/ML Engineer (Medical Sensor Analysis) Develop and deploy machine learning models for accurate and timely diagnosis using data from various health sensors. Expertise in deep learning and cloud computing is highly valued. Competitive salaries.
